Mesenchymal stem cells from the outer ear: a novel adult stem cell model system for the study of adipogenesis

Abstract: Adipocytes arise from multipotent stem cells of mesodermal origin, which also give rise to the muscle, bone, and cartilage lineages. However, signals and early molecular events that commit multipotent stem cells into the adipocyte lineage are not well established mainly due to lack of an adequate model system. We have identified a novel source of adult stem cells from the external murine ears referred to here as an ear mesenchymal stem cells (EMSC). “…We then examined sweet taste receptor expression in primary eMSCs as an independent adipogenic model. These cells are isolated from the mouse ear and are capable of chondrogenic, osteogenic, and adipogenic differentiation (29). We found that sweet taste receptor expression in this system was reminiscent of that in 3T3-L1 cells; T1R2 and T1R3 both peaked in expression at day 2 of adipogenesis before returning to preadipocyte levels at day 12 ( Fig.…”

“…We found that Sfrp5 mRNA was induced with differentiation of 3T3-L1 preadipocytes (Supplemental Figure 1A; supplemental material available online with this article; doi:10.1172/JCI63604DS1) and with adipogenesis of ear mesenchymal stem cells (EMSCs) (36) isolated from the outer ears of mice ( Figure 1A). Consistent with Sfrp5 induction during preadipocyte differentiation, and in agreement with previous studies (31,32,34), expression of Sfrp5 mRNA was markedly higher in the adipocyte fraction than in the stromal-vascular fraction of WAT from lean mice ( Figure 1B).…”
